> Oliver Fromme wrote:
> > On my FreeBSD box I've installed webcamd and all of its
> > dependencies, as per HPS' documentation. Basically the
> > webcam seems to work: I get a clear picture in pwcview(1).
> > However, Skype doesn't seem to recognize the video device
> > (I have installed skype-2.0.0.72,1 from ports).
> > [...]
> >
> > There's a second issue, but I think it's not related to
> > emulation: The microphone doesn't seem to be supported.
> > I haven't found anything related to audio in the webcamd
> > documentation, so I guess it doesn't support microphones
> > at all. I don't get any separate audio decvice listed
> > in the output of usbconfig(8). Do I have to purchase a
> > separate microphone, even though the C210 webcam already
> > has a built-in one?
>
> i think sound doesn't work with recent versions of skype, because they
> abandoned OSS support. you might want to try skype 2.0.*, instead of
> version 2.1.*.
As I already wrote above: I have installed skype-2.0.0.72,1
from ports. It does support OSS.
The missing microphone function is not a Skype problem, it's
a driver problem. I do not even get a device node for the
webcam's microphone, according to /dev/sndstat.
